Leddy M Naudain - Owner and Administrator

Mrs. Naudain has been owner/administrator of Naudain Academy for 35 years. She received a B.A. from Villanova University and also a diploma from Association Montessori International in 1975. She gained Montessori experience by working at Montessori School House (1975), then Montessori Child Development Center (1976) and started her own school in 1977. She remains active in AMS (American Montessori Society), AMI (Association Montessori International) and NAMTA (North American Montessori Teachers’ Association). Lauren Naudain - Co-Administrator  

Lauren has been working at the school on and off since she was fifteen years old. She worked in the after school program while in high school. After returning from college at the University of Vermont, she began working in the office and finished her degree in Business Administration at Burlington County College. She continues to take college courses and will soon receive an additional degree in Early Childhood Education. She is currently the co-administrator at Naudain Academy. Lauren handles tuition, Constant Contact, newsletters, event planning/fundraising, the school’s website and numerous other office functions. Joanne Pelly - Co-Administrator 

Joanne has worked at Naudain Academy since 1986. She began as an assistant, handled the original After Hours program and ran the Summer Camp for many years. Past experience includes 15 years at Fisher Scientific, quality control for major department stores and working for a marketing firm. She attended Peirce Junior College and took a Montessori course from St. Nicholas in England. Joanne and her husband, Dan, have been married for 39 years. Christy Bloom - Toddler Teacher

Although Christy will begin her first year at Naudain Academy as the teacher of our toddler program, she has five years of previous teaching experience.  She was the Head Toddler Teacher at St. Martin's Episcopal Montessori School located in Bridgewater, NJ. Christy attended Bucks County Community College where she studied Early Childhood Education.  She then entered the Princeton Center for Teacher Education where she received her Infant/Toddler Montessori Certification. Mary Cichon - Primary and Extended Day Teacher

Mary is a native of Dublin, Ireland and has been on staff since September of 1985. She was trained in Ireland at Sion Hill Montessori College and graduated with a degree enabling her to teach 3 to 6 year olds and Special Ed. Previous teaching experience includes employment in Richmond, VA and Montessori Children’s House Morristown, NJ. During her time at Naudain Academy, she has worked as an assistant, 3-6 teacher and Extended Day teacher. Mary and her husband, Ron, have 3 children all Naudain Academy graduates.
